What is the Slope and Y-intercept of a Line?

The slope (m) and y-intercept (b) of a line can be determined easily when the equation of the line is expressed in slope-intercept form, y = mx + b, where:

  • b is the y-intercept
  • m is the slope of the line.

Given the equation, -2x + 8y = 8, rewrite in slope-intercept form:

-2x + 8y = 8

8y = 2x + 8

Divide both sides by 8

8y/8 = 2x/8 + 8/8

y = 1/4x + 1

Thus, the slope (m) is: 1/4.

The y-intercept (b) is: 1.
